Output faf5223a9111c7546af80ec8502b081a8d18e4700002c1bb64edbad262264383:0

value
570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94c83901e7f8097631381d517c6d944cb826bc0f OP_EQUAL
address
3FFhnehHHRHwG9hN9Lxr54i1zsA77xwjib
transaction
faf5223a9111c7546af80ec8502b081a8d18e4700002c1bb64edbad262264383
confirmations
498085
spent
true